Decluttering: The First Step Toward a Tidy Wardrobe

No innovative wardrobe storage trick will work unless you declutter first. Streamlining your wardrobe is essential to maximize its potential. Here's a simple but effective plan:

  1. Empty your wardrobe entirely onto your bed or floor.
  2. Sort items into categories: keep, donate, sell, or toss.
  3. Assess usage and joy: If you haven't worn something in a year (and it isn't formal or seasonal wear), let it go!
  4. Rehome or responsibly recycle unneeded pieces.

You'll be left with only your most-worn, most-loved, and most practical clothes--a crucial foundation for an organized small wardrobe.

Smart Storage Solutions for Small Wardrobes

1. Use Vertical Space Creatively

When space is limited, think up! Utilize all vertical storage opportunities:

  • Install tiered hanging rods to double your hanging capacity.
  • Add shelves above the wardrobe rod for boxes or baskets with out-of-season clothing.
  • Use over-the-door organizers for shoes, bags, or accessories.
  • Mount hooks or pegboards inside doors or on empty walls for hats, scarves, or handbags.

2. Invest in Slim, Space-Saving Hangers

  • Divest yourself of bulky plastic or wooden hangers.
  • Choose flocked velvet or ultra-thin metal hangers to save substantial space.
  • Consider multi-tiered hangers for pants, skirts, and scarves.

3. Drawer and Shelf Innovations

Drawers and shelves can become chaotic quickly. Maintain order with:

  • Adjustable dividers to keep categories separated
  • Baskets and bins for accessories, undergarments, or off-season items
  • Clear drawer organizers for jewelry, belts, or small pieces

4. Incorporate Pull-Out and Slide Solutions

  • Install slide-out trouser racks or shoe shelves for easier access.
  • Try pull-out accessory trays for sunglasses, watches, or jewelry.

These innovations add function and sophistication to any tidy small wardrobe.

Innovative Folding and Stacking Methods

Everyone knows folding saves space, but there's a world beyond traditional folding!

The KonMari Fold

  • Fold clothes into small, upright rectangles.
  • Stand items vertically in drawers or baskets, so everything is visible and accessible.
  • This prevents clothing "piles" and saves space.

File Folding for Drawers

  • Instead of stacking flat, arrange clothing like files in a cabinet.
  • Perfect for shirts, denim, and small items.

Roll Clothes for Compactness

  • Roll t-shirts, sleepwear, and athletic gear.
  • This method saves space and keeps pieces from wrinkling.

Pro Tip: Use clear storage boxes or labeled fabric bins within the closet to further optimize stacked or rolled garments.

Creative and DIY Wardrobe Organization Hacks

Repurpose Everyday Items for Storage

  • Shower curtain rings on a hanger for scarves or belts
  • Magazine holders on shelves as upright organizers for clutches and wallets
  • Ice cube trays in drawers for sorting jewelry or small accessories

Utilize Modular Storage Systems

  • Invest in stackable cubes or shelves to design a custom layout that evolves with your needs.
  • Opt for units with drawers or doors to conceal messier items.

Temporary, Rent-Friendly Solutions

  • Freestanding garment racks with lower shelves
  • Hanging closet organizers for shoes or folded clothing
  • Adhesive hooks for bags and hats--no drilling required

Small Wardrobe Styling and Capsule Wardrobe Ideas

A small wardrobe can be stylish as well as orderly. Embrace a minimalist or capsule wardrobe approach for added neatness:

  • Edit your clothing choices to a core selection that mixes and matches well.
  • Prioritize neutral colors and versatile basics--these create more flexible outfits.
  • Invest in multi-functional pieces (such as reversible jackets or day-to-night dresses).
  • Rotate seasonal clothing and store off-season items in labeled boxes on high shelves.

Not only will a capsule approach create a neat and small closet, but it also clarifies your personal style and streamlines daily routines.

Wardrobe Maintenance Routines

Establishing a tidy closet is one thing--keeping it organized is another challenge. Here are maintenance tips for a neat small wardrobe:

  • Conduct a seasonal refresh--pull out all items and review them every 3-6 months.
  • Stay on top of laundry so stray clothes don't collect on the floor or over chairs.
  • Return each item to its designated spot after use.
  • Follow the "one in, one out" rule--if you buy something new, let go of an older item.
  • Regularly wipe down shelves and vacuum wardrobe floors to prevent dust buildup.

Routine micro-maintenance will keep your small wardrobe neat and functional long-term.

Frequently Asked Questions About Small Wardrobe Organization

What if I don't have a closet at all?

No closet? No problem! Use freestanding wardrobes, garment racks, and portable storage cubes to create your own organized space. Room dividers can conceal your temporary wardrobe for a more stylish look.

How can I store seasonal clothes in a small space?

Use vacuum-seal bags or clear storage bins under your bed, on top shelves, or in other rarely-used spots. Label each bin clearly for quick access next season.

What are the best small wardrobe storage products?

Some favorites include:

  • Hanging shelf organizers for sweaters and shoes
  • Drawer dividers for socks and small garments
  • Expandable closet rods for maximizing hanging space
  • Vertical shoe organizers for adding storage to doors or corners

Can I fit my entire wardrobe in a tiny closet?

With thoughtful editing and innovative storage, yes! Focus on keeping only beloved, versatile pieces and utilize every inch with the solutions suggested above for a truly tidy small closet.
